I can't get the uninstall program to work properly in 'install/remove '. I am told "windows install is installed incorrectly or it is in safe mode. Another problem is that I can not transfer files on a CD. I don't know if these issues are related. I don't know enough to find the offending element. Someone at - it response - I can fix it myself, or something I can download from Microsoft?
Thank you.That is what the message really says or does mean something like these examples:
When you try to install a program or by clicking on the button 'Edit' or 'Delete' in Add / Remove programs on an application already installed, you see a message like this:
Windows Installer may be damaged or your computer is in safe mode
or maybe this message:
The Windows Installer Service could not be accessed.
This can occur if you are running Windows in safe mode or if Windows Installer is not installed properly. Contact your support team.Click Start, run and enter in the box:
services.msc
Click OK to open the Services applet.
Look in the Services applet to see if the Windows Installer Service is still listed and you will find that it is probably not listed (but it should be).
If the Windows Installer Service is listed, make sure it is not disabled and if it is disabled, change the startup type to manual. You can't set it to automatic as it will start on its own when he needs start and you don't need it starts every time that you restart your system and execution of all the day when there is nothing to do. The Service will start when they need start if she is able to start. Enough-click OK to save your changes and close the Services applet, reboot your system to make sure the changes 'stick' and see how things look now.
If the Windows Installer Service is lack of Services, you must add it as follows:
Click Start, run, and in the box enter these commands one at a time by clicking on the OK button for each:
msiexec /Unregister (or you can type: msiexec /unreg)
msiexec/regserverClick OK after each command (there is no message about what happened)
Check in the Services applet again to see if the Windows Installer Service is now listed, and the startup type is set to manual, reboot your system to make sure the changes 'stick' and see how things look now.
